From: The acute phase response and soman-induced status epilepticus: temporal, regional and cellular changes in rat brain cytokine concentrations

Figure 2

IL-1β significantly increases in rat brain after GD-induced SE. Though much less robust than IL-1α, IL-1β concentrations significantly increase in the piriform cortex twelve hours following GD-induced seizure activity (solid gray line). Concentrations of IL-1β also significantly increase in the thalamus (open gray line) though not in the hippocampus (solid black line). Also unlike IL-1α, IL-1β concentrations in naives were high and variable compared to experimental data. * p < 0.05 versus vehicle control in piriform cortex, $$ p < 0.01 versus vehicle control in thalamus.
